Why is a Dress Code Policy Important?

A dress code policy is essential for maintaining a professional work environment, promoting company culture, and ensuring employee safety. It helps to:

  • Promote a professional image
  • Boost employee confidence and productivity
  • Reduce distractions and improve focus
  • Ensure compliance with industry regulations

A well-crafted dress code policy, accompanied by a clear memo letter for dress code enforcement, helps to minimize confusion and ensures that all employees are on the same page.

Enforcing Dress Code Policy Effectively

Enforcing a dress code policy requires a fair, consistent, and respectful approach. Here are some tips:

  1. Communicate the policy clearly and regularly
  2. Lead by example
  3. Be fair and consistent in enforcement
  4. Provide feedback and coaching
  5. Use a memo letter for dress code enforcement to document incidents

A memo letter for dress code enforcement serves as a written record of incidents, helping to prevent disputes and ensure compliance.

Consequences of Non-Compliance

Employees who fail to comply with the dress code policy may face consequences, such as:

  • Verbal warnings
  • Written warnings
  • Disciplinary actions
  • Termination

A memo letter for dress code enforcement should outline the consequences of non-compliance, ensuring that employees understand the severity of the issue.
